What Are Time-of-Use (TOU) Tariffs?

Time-of-Use tariffs are electricity plans where the price per kilowatt-hour (kWh) changes based on the time of day. Instead of paying a single flat rate around the clock, you pay different rates that reflect the real-time demand on the power grid.

Definition of TOU tariffs

Under a TOU plan, electricity is treated like a commodity with fluctuating value. When demand is high—typically on hot summer evenings when everyone runs their air conditioning—the price spikes. When demand drops late at night or mid-morning, the price falls.

Major utility providers like Pacific Gas and Electric (PG&E) and Southern California Edison (SCE) have transitioned millions of customers to these plans. The goal is to discourage energy use during “peak” windows to prevent blackouts and reduce the need for dirty “peaker” power plants.

How TOU tariffs differ from flat-rate plans

The difference lies in predictability versus opportunity. A standard flat-rate plan charges you the same amount, perhaps 25 cents per kWh, whether you use power at 2 AM or 5 PM. It is simple, but it offers no financial reward for being efficient.

In contrast, a TOU plan creates a price gap. For example, in parts of California, the rate might soar to $0.60 or more during peak hours but drop to $0.25 or less during off-peak times. This structure penalizes carelessness but rewards optimization. If you can automate your heavy energy usage to occur during cheap windows, you effectively pay wholesale prices for your power.

How Do Time-of-Use Tariffs Work?

Your bill is determined by the clock. Understanding the specific time windows in your region is the first step to controlling costs.

Peak, Off-Peak, and Super Off-Peak

Utilities divide the day into specific “buckets” of time. While these vary by provider, they generally follow this pattern:

  • Peak Hours (The “Danger Zone”): This is usually 4:00 PM to 9:00 PM. Families return home, cook dinner, and turn on the TV, putting massive strain on the grid. Rates here are the highest.
  • Off-Peak Hours: These typically run from late evening until the next morning (e.g., 9:00 PM to 4:00 PM). Prices are significantly lower.
  • Super Off-Peak: Some plans offer a third, cheapest tier. This often happens during the day (e.g., 10:00 AM to 2:00 PM) in regions with high solar adoption, where there is actually a surplus of solar energy on the grid.

Pricing Structure Based on Demand

The price difference is not minor. It is designed to be a strong financial signal.

  • Summer vs. Winter: The gap is widest in the summer. During a July heatwave, peak prices can be 200% to 300% higher than off-peak rates.
  • Weekend Discounts: Many utilities, such as Con Edison in New York, classify weekends entirely as off-peak, allowing you to catch up on laundry or charge your EV cheaply on Saturdays and Sundays.
  • The “Shadow” Peak: Be aware of “shoulder” periods. These are buffer times just before or after peak hours where rates are moderate—not as high as peak, but not as cheap as true off-peak.

Benefits of Time-of-Use Tariffs

Shifting your usage is not just about pinching pennies. It is a strategic move that aligns your home with the future of energy infrastructure.

Saving money by shifting energy usage

The financial upside is immediate. Data from 2024 suggests that active TOU users can shave 10% to 25% off their annual electricity costs simply by moving high-energy chores. For a household with an electric vehicle, the savings are even more dramatic. Charging an EV overnight versus at 6 PM can save hundreds of dollars a year, essentially paying for the fuel switch.

Reducing strain on the electrical grid

By opting out of the 4 PM to 9 PM rush, you help the grid stay stable. Brownouts often happen when demand exceeds supply during these critical hours. Your shift contributes to community reliability, reducing the risk of outages for everyone.

Encouraging the use of renewable energy

TOU rates often align with clean energy production. In sunny states, electricity is cheapest at midday when solar panels are producing maximum power. By running your dishwasher at noon, you are likely using clean, solar-generated electricity rather than fossil-fuel power generated at night.

Comparing TOU Tariffs to Standard Electricity Plans

To make the right choice, you need to see the numbers side-by-side. Here is how a typical scenario plays out for a modern home.

Feature Standard Flat-Rate Plan Time-of-Use (TOU) Plan
Pricing Model Single price all day (e.g., $0.28/kWh). Variable price (e.g., $0.22 Off-Peak vs. $0.58 Peak).
Best For Homes with constant, unshiftable usage (e.g., medical equipment, WFH with AC). Homes that are empty during the day or have automation tools.
Risk Factor Low. Your bill is predictable. Moderate. Using AC during peak hours can cause bill shock.
Flexibility High flexibility, but higher average cost. Requires discipline, but offers lowest possible cost.

Real-world savings potential

Consider a family in a hot climate. On a flat rate, running the AC all afternoon costs a steady, high premium. On a TOU plan, if they “pre-cool” the house until 3 PM and then rely on fans during the 4 PM to 9 PM peak, they avoid the surge pricing entirely. This single adjustment is often the difference between a $300 bill and a $200 bill.

How to Maximize Savings with Time-of-Use Tariffs

You do not need to watch the clock constantly to win at this game. The secret is automation. Smart technology acts as your personal energy manager.

Leveraging Smart Thermostats

Your heating and cooling system is likely your biggest energy expense. Smart thermostats are essential tools for TOU plans.

  • Ecobee Smart Thermostat: This device includes a feature called “eco+”. It automatically pre-heats or pre-cools your home when electricity is cheap and eases off the HVAC during expensive peak hours, often without you noticing the temperature difference.
  • Google Nest Learning Thermostat: Nest offers a program called “Rush Hour Rewards” (enrollment required). It syncs with your local utility to earn you credits for reducing usage during extreme demand events.

Shifting High-Energy Activities

Beyond climate control, three specific appliances consume the most power. Managing these is your quick win.

  • Electric Vehicles (EVs): This is the biggest opportunity. Use the scheduling feature in your car or charger (like those from ChargePoint) to start charging only after midnight.
  • Electric Dryers: These use massive amounts of heat. Delay your laundry cycle until the weekend or after 9 PM.
  • Pool Pumps: If you have a pool, ensure the pump runs mid-day (to soak up solar capacity) or late at night. Never run it during the evening peak.

Challenges of Time-of-Use Tariffs

While the savings are attractive, the transition requires a change in mindset. It is not seamless for everyone.

The “Work From Home” Factor

Remote work has complicated the equation. If you work from home, you are using lights, computers, and AC all day. While mid-day rates are often reasonable, the crossover into the 4 PM peak can be costly if you are still working. Recent data suggests remote work adds roughly $40 to $50 per month to utility bills. If you are on a TOU plan, you must be disciplined about shutting down or reducing usage the moment the peak window begins.

Potential for “Bill Shock”

The penalty for ignoring the schedule is steep. Hosting a dinner party at 6 PM on a Tuesday in July? Your oven and AC running simultaneously during peak hours will be expensive. You need to be aware that flexibility has a price tag during those specific windows.

Should You Switch to a Time-of-Use Tariff?

This model isn’t for everyone. Before you commit, run through this checklist to see if your lifestyle fits the profile.

Factors to Consider

  • Do you own an EV? If yes, TOU is almost always the better financial choice due to overnight charging rates.
  • is your home empty during the day? If you are out of the house from 8 AM to 6 PM, you might struggle, as your return home coincides exactly with peak pricing.
  • Can you automate? If you have a smart thermostat and delay-start appliances, you will succeed. If you rely on manual memory, you may forget and lose the savings.
  • Check your solar status. If you have solar panels, TOU rates (often under policies like Net Metering 3.0 in California) heavily influence the value of the energy you export. You need a plan that pays you well for the power you send back to the grid.

Assessing your household’s energy consumption habits

Log into your utility account and download your “Green Button” data or usage history. Look at your hourly breakdown. If more than 40% of your usage happens between 4 PM and 9 PM, you will likely pay more on a TOU plan unless you make significant changes. If that number is below 30%, you are likely to save money immediately.
